Solving Commercial Lighting Challenges in Coastal Metropolitan Lima

Metropolitan Lima, the industrial and commercial epicentre of Peru, presents a unique set of microclimatic and electrical conditions that demand advanced specifications from industrial-grade LED panel lights. Unlike standard interior projects inland, installations in Lima must navigate distinct environmental factors: extreme relative humidity levels (regularly exceeding 95% in districts such as Miraflores, Barranco, and Callao) paired with micro-saline marine atmospheres and periodic voltage instability across the municipal grid.

The Coastal Environmental Impact (Humid Subtropical Desert)

High humidity and airborne particulates from marine mist accelerate corrosion in copper pathways, LED board solder joints, and low-grade driver components. Our product delivery for the Peruvian capital emphasizes upgraded IP ratings, conformal-coated internal drivers, and robust structural frames built from powder-coated 6063 aviation-grade aluminum to halt galvanic oxidation.

Structural and Electrical Roadmap for Local Specifiers

When selecting architectural lighting configurations for commercial offices in San Isidro or logistics parks in Callao, lighting designers, contractors, and project planners must evaluate parameters beyond simple lumen-per-watt values. High-performance projects require specific, robust configurations:

  • Power Quality Resilience: Dynamic surge protection systems (up to 4kV standard) inside the drivers to absorb transient grid variations typical in industrial areas like Ate and Lurin.
  • Optical Comfort (Unified Glare Rating - UGR): Maintaining UGR < 19 for corporate office spaces and high-density call centers to maximize visual comfort and align with local occupational health codes.
  • Color Rendering Consistency (SDCM): Minimizing color shift over time to ensure large open spaces maintain uniform illumination without visible chromatic drift between panels.

Optical & Thermal Engineering

Technological Architecture of Our LED Panel Lights

Ensuring stable lumen maintenance and prolonged product lifespan through high-level industrial component specification.

To withstand the rigorous operating requirements of commercial and industrial facilities in South America, our panels are built using structural materials and components sourced from leading global suppliers. Below is an overview of the key design and engineering standards applied across our manufacturing lines:

Intelligent Driver Technology

Our driver units use high-quality power components that maintain a high power factor (PF > 0.95) and low total harmonic distortion (THD < 15%). We partner with major driver suppliers like Eaglerise to provide stable performance under wide input voltages (100-277V) and reliable short-circuit and over-temperature protection.

High-Efficacy LED Light Sources

Utilizing high-stability LED packages (such as San'an or Epistar SMD2835 chips) that provide system luminous efficacies ranging from 100 lm/W to 130 lm/W. With a Color Rendering Index (CRI) exceeding 80 (and custom Ra>90 available), our panels accurately render colors across high-end retail, office, and hospital applications.

PMMA Light Guide Plates (LGP)

Our panels feature optical-grade PMMA light guide plates that resist yellowing over time, unlike standard polystyrene (PS) alternatives. This choice helps maintain stable light transmission, uniform surface luminance, and consistent color temperatures throughout the lifetime of the fixture.

Optimized Thermal Dissipation Frame

Operating LED junctions at low temperatures is key to slow lumen depreciation (L70B50 > 50,000 hours). Our 6063 aluminum frames act as an integrated heat sink, helping conduct heat away from the LED strip to preserve the lifetime of the light sources and driver components.

1. Why is corrosion resistance crucial for LED panel lights installed in Metropolitan Lima?
Lima's coastal districts experience relative humidity levels near 90-100%, carrying micro-saline ocean spray inland. If the LED housing uses low-grade iron or thin steel, it will corrode quickly. Furthermore, moisture penetration can lead to copper track degradation and driver failure. We specify 6063 structural-grade aluminum profiles protected with anti-corrosive powder finishes, alongside IP44 to IP65 ratings and conformal-coated driver modules to ensure system longevity.
2. Can these LED panels handle voltage fluctuations typical of industrial zones like Ate or Callao?
Yes. Industrial zones in Lima often experience voltage drops and surge transients due to heavy machinery cycles. Our panels feature wide-voltage constant-current drivers (typically 100-277V or 180-264V) with integrated surge protection (2kV to 4kV). This design helps prevent flickering and protects the LEDs from damage during transient voltage spikes.
